为什么分布式系统中会有cap原理?看到红线标注的入射波长了吗?如果数据库性能不足,过多的扩展应用是没有用的,因为最终的流量会到达数据库,所以数据库需要扩展。cap是什么意思?分布式系统的CAP理论:首先,该理论将分布式系统的三个特征概括为:1 .一致性(c):分布式系统中的所有数据备份是否同时具有相同的值。
CAP原理又称CAP定理,是指在分布式系统中,一致性、可用性和分区容忍度不能兼得。分布式系统的CAP理论:首先,该理论将分布式系统的三个特征概括为:1 .一致性(c):分布式系统中的所有数据备份是否同时具有相同的值。
2.可用性(a):在集群中的一些节点出现故障后,集群作为一个整体是否能够响应客户端的读写请求。(数据更新的高可用性),换句话说,任何应用程序都可以随时读写数据。3.分区容错(P):就实际效果而言,分区相当于通信的时限要求。如果系统不能在时限内达到数据一致性,说明存在分区情况,需要在C和A之间进行选择进行当前操作。换句话说,系统可以跨网络分区线性扩展。
CAP定理,在计算机科学中被称为Brewer定理,由美国加州大学计算机科学家EricBrewer于1998年提出。他指出,分布式系统不可能同时满足以下三点:一致性、可用性和分区容忍度)。CAP是三个指标的首字母。
也就是说,任意一个节点完成写操作后,所有节点的读操作返回的值都是写操作的结果。也就是说,在一致的系统中,一旦客户端向服务器写入一个值并得到响应,那么任何客户端都从任何服务器读取新写入的数据。系统中非故障节点收到的每个请求都必须得到响应。在可用性系统中,只要服务器整体不崩溃,它最终必须响应任何客户端的请求,不允许服务器忽略客户端的请求。
3、分布式系统架构解决的三大问题分布式系统的定义:构建在网络上的软件系统,通过消息传递相互通信和协调,作为一个统一的整体呈现给用户。分布式系统架构需要解决三大问题。什么是吞吐量?可以接收多少请求,可以返回多少请求。一般单位时间能处理多少个请求,比如每秒能处理多少个请求,一般称为QPS。如果更严格的QTS处理每秒的事务数,这里有几个概念来表达同样的事情。1.吞吐量:QPS2。并发性:同时连接的数量。3.性能:这里的数据来自压力测量。并发越大,QPS越高,在一定的并发范围内,响应时间是恒定的。当并发性无线增加时,
单台机器性能不足需要扩展部署,多台机器同时提供服务,形成集群部署,发送流量请求,将流量平均分配到每台机器。如果还是有瓶颈,先扩容再找原因。最终决定性能的可能不是应用程序系统,而是数据库,因为它是长连接专有的同步交互。如果数据库性能不足,过多的扩展应用是没有用的,因为最终的流量会到达数据库,所以数据库需要扩展。
4、什么是NoSQL数据库?2。什么是NoSQL?2.1 no sql NoSQL(NoSQLNotOnlySQL)概述,意为“不仅仅是SQL”,一般指非关系数据库。随着互联网web2.0网站的兴起,传统的关系型数据库已经无法应对web2.0网站,尤其是超大型、高并发的SNS型web2.0纯动态网站,暴露出许多难以克服的问题,而非关系型数据库由于自身的特点,发展非常迅速。
(例如,谷歌或脸书每天为他们的用户收集数万亿比特的数据)。这些类型的数据存储不需要固定的模式,并且无需冗余操作即可横向扩展。2.2NoSQL代表MongDB,Redis,Memcache3。关系数据库和NoSQL有什么区别?3.1RDBMS高度组织的结构化数据结构化查询语言(SQL)数据和关系存储在单独的表中。
5、在云计算和分布式系统设计中,有个非常重要的理论是cap,下面哪一项不...云计算是新一代的IT计算模式,采用先进的分布式计算和存储架构,为用户提供便捷的体验,降低使用成本。本书首先介绍了云计算理论的知识,然后分析了几种顶级云计算产品的实现,介绍了非常重要的系统虚拟化技术和安全机制,然后以云的核心模块之一分布式数据库为实践方向,以云时代的BigTable云表为例,向大家展示如何手工编写和设计一个分布式数据库,最后展望了云计算的未来发展。
6、cap是什么意思译?CAP的原理,也称为CAP定理,指的是分布式系统中的一致性、可用性和分区容忍度。CAP原则是指这三个要素最多只能同时做到两点,不可能三者兼顾。一致性(C):分布式系统中的所有数据备份是否同时具有相同的值。可用性(a):确保无论成功还是失败,每个请求都有响应。
CAP原理的本质不是AP,就是CP,就是AC,只是没有CAP。如果分布式系统中没有数据的副本,那么系统必须满足强一致性条件,因为只有一个数据,不会出现数据不一致的情况。这时候C和P都是可用的,但是如果系统有网络分区或者宕机,必然会有一些数据无法访问,无法满足可用性条件,也就是获得了CP系统,但是无法同时满足CAP。
7、为什么分布式系统中有cap原理看到红线标注的入射波长了吗?这其实就是波长进入传感器之前的中心点(也叫中心波长)。如果温度发生变化,中心波长也会发生变化,这种变化与温度变化成正比,用波长计测量波长的变化,就可以得到温度的变化值。其他的峰值都是关于光纤的传输特性,与温度传感系统无关,我们只关心中心波长的偏移。
文章TAG:分布式 cap 数据库 系统 扩容